Title :
Signature-in-Signature Verification via a Secure Simple Network Protocol

Abstract :
Handwritten signature is often used for verification of important documents. Attackers can fake someone´s handwriting signature in a paper-based document, or deliberately attach someone´s handwriting signature in binary image to an electronic document, which may print later, claiming the agreement of the signer. In order to solve this problem, we propose a novel signature-in-signature verification system via a secure simple network protocol. A user (client) sends an electronic document to a signer (server) after initial steps of identity confirmation and key negotiation, then the signer embeds some secure information related to the document and the signer into the handwritten signature. Later the signer sends back the encrypted document together with the fragile watermarked signature. Finally the user stores the document with signature, which can be verified by any third person. Our implementation is a simple UDP-based client-server system with some necessary security functions.
